Apple supplier Quanta's August revenue was about 29.668 billion yuan

Quanta, the leader in the foundry of notebook computers, announced the latest revenue data this week. In August 2022, Quanta's revenue was NT$131.86 billion (approximately RMB 29.668 billion), a month-on-month increase of 1.9% and a year-on-year increase of 55.7%, setting a new monthly high.

In the first eight months of this year, Quanta's revenue was NT$833.577 billion, a year-on-year increase of 17.6%. Notebook shipments in August were 5 million units, down 300,000 units from 5.3 million units in July.

Quanta said that its notebook shipments declined in August compared with July, but revenue rose against the trend, mainly because Apple launched a new machine (MacBook), which increased the unit price of product shipments. In the quarter, many orders were blocked due to the city closure, and shipments were delayed until the third quarter. In addition, the demand for servers was still good, which helped the revenue in August.

Quanta pointed out that the shipments of notebooks in July and August were above 5 million units, which was higher than the normal level. This was due to delayed shipments of orders. Now that the personal computer (PC) boom is declining, those that can be shipped as soon as possible will be shipped as soon as possible. In the third quarter, notebook shipments will increase by more than 20% compared with the second quarter, and shipments in the fourth quarter are expected to decline.
